Burnonlydryseasonedwood.
• Storewoodundercover,outoftherainandsnow.
• Dryandwell-seasonedwoodwillnotonlyminimizethe
chanceofcreosoteformation,butwillgiveyouthemost
efcientre.
• Evendrywoodcontainsatleast15%moisturebyweight,
andshouldbeburnedhotenoughtokeepthechimney
hotforaslongasittakestodrythewoodout-aboutone
hour.
• Itisawasteofenergytoburnunseasonedwoodofany
kind.
Deadwoodlyingontheforestoorshouldbeconsideredwet,
andrequiresfullseasoningtime.
• Standingdeadwoodcanbeconsideredtobeabout2/3
seasoned.
• Totellifwoodisdryenoughtoburn,checktheendsof
thelogs.
• Iftherearecracksradiatinginalldirectionsfromthecenter,
itisdry.
• Ifyourwoodsizzlesinthere,eventhoughthesurface
isdry,itmaynotbefullycured.
Donotover-re.
Over-ringmayignitecreosote or willdamage the
stoveandchimney.
Topreventover-ringyourstove,DONOT:
• Useammableliquids
• Overloadwithwood
• Burntrashorlargeamountsofscraplumber
• Permittoomuchairtothere
WARNING! Risk of Fire!
Symptoms of over-ring may include one or more of the
following:
• Chimneyconnectororapplianceglowing
• Roaring,rumblingnoises
• Loudcrackingorbangingsounds
• Metalwarping
• Chimneyre
• Immediatelyclosethedoorandaircontrolstoreduce
airsupplytothere.
• Ifyoususpectachimneyre,calltheredepartment
andevacuateyourhouse.
• Contact your local chimney professional and have
yourstoveandstovepipeinspectedforanydamage.
• Donotuseyourstoveuntilthechimneyprofessional
informsyouitissafetodoso.
